4-Methyl-benzoic acid tert-butyl ester synthesis

15synthesis methods
-

Yield: 96%

Reaction Conditions:

with pyridine in tert-butyl alcohol

Steps:

S.5.2 Step 2:
Step 2: 4-Methylbenzoic acid tert-butyl ester To a solution of pyridine (125 ml) and tert-butanol (125 ml, 1.31 mole) was added 4-methylbenzoyl chloride (171 ml, 1.29 mole). The reaction was stirred at room temperature for 88 hours, then poured into water (325 ml) and EtOAc (325 ml). The layers were separated. The EtOAc layer was washed with 0.5 M HCl (3*200 ml), water (200 ml), aqueous sodium bicarbonate, and brine. The solvent was evaporated under vacuum to give the crude ester. The material was dissolved in hexanes (250 ml) and passed through silica gel eluding with additional hexanes. The solvent was evaporated under vacuum to give 4-methylbenzoic acid tert-butyl ester (96%). 1H-NMR (CDCl3) δ7.87 (d,2H), 7.20(d,2H), 2.39(s,3H), 1.58(s,9H).
